Course Overview

Achieving certification under The Passivhaus Standard requires detailed design modeling with the Passivhaus Planning Package (PHPP) for The Passivhaus Standard, systematic construction monitoring through photo documentation of key elements, and final verification via blower door testing. The entire process is guided by a certified consultant and verified by an independent certifier who checks all documentation and performance data under The Passivhaus Standard before issuing the final certificate and plaque.
